Isolation and structure of red pigment from Aspergillus ochraceus Wilh.

1978 
A red pigment which was isolated from cultures of A. ochraceus WILH. IFM 4443 gave neoaspergillic acid (II) and ferric hydroxide by hydrolysis. The mass spectrum of this pigment suggested that three molecules of neoaspergillic acid and one atom of iron made the pigment. β-Hydroxyneoaspergillic acid (V) was also obtained from the same fungus. Its structure was deduced by its spectral evidence and by reduction to deoxy-β-hydroxy-neoaspergillic acid (IV).
